summaryrefslogtreecommitdiff
path: root/util/statetrace/arch
diff options
context:
space:
mode:
authorGabe Black <gblack@eecs.umich.edu>2011-03-02 22:53:11 -0800
committerGabe Black <gblack@eecs.umich.edu>2011-03-02 22:53:11 -0800
commit9d2650792fa41155773b22771acbabdb4fbb164a (patch)
treee5beba639942c7c2bd32fe7e9166b543a796a662 /util/statetrace/arch
parent3bcd77ddef91c204b6fceceaf6bd5c9362bf1f98 (diff)
downloadgem5-9d2650792fa41155773b22771acbabdb4fbb164a.tar.xz
Statetrace: Rename i386 to i686.
--HG-- rename : util/statetrace/arch/i386/tracechild.cc => util/statetrace/arch/i686/tracechild.cc rename : util/statetrace/arch/i386/tracechild.hh => util/statetrace/arch/i686/tracechild.hh
Diffstat (limited to 'util/statetrace/arch')
-rw-r--r--util/statetrace/arch/i686/tracechild.cc (renamed from util/statetrace/arch/i386/tracechild.cc)14
-rw-r--r--util/statetrace/arch/i686/tracechild.hh (renamed from util/statetrace/arch/i386/tracechild.hh)10
2 files changed, 12 insertions, 12 deletions
diff --git a/util/statetrace/arch/i386/tracechild.cc b/util/statetrace/arch/i686/tracechild.cc
index 67223666c..0ac977b4a 100644
--- a/util/statetrace/arch/i386/tracechild.cc
+++ b/util/statetrace/arch/i686/tracechild.cc
@@ -33,12 +33,12 @@
#include <sys/ptrace.h>
#include <stdint.h>
-#include "arch/i386/tracechild.hh"
+#include "arch/i686/tracechild.hh"
using namespace std;
int64_t
-I386TraceChild::getRegs(user_regs_struct & myregs, int num)
+I686TraceChild::getRegs(user_regs_struct & myregs, int num)
{
assert(num < numregs && num >= 0);
switch (num) {
@@ -69,7 +69,7 @@ I386TraceChild::getRegs(user_regs_struct & myregs, int num)
}
bool
-I386TraceChild::update(int pid)
+I686TraceChild::update(int pid)
{
oldregs = regs;
if (ptrace(PTRACE_GETREGS, pid, 0, &regs) != 0)
@@ -79,20 +79,20 @@ I386TraceChild::update(int pid)
}
}
-I386TraceChild::I386TraceChild()
+I686TraceChild::I686TraceChild()
{
for (unsigned int x = 0; x < numregs; x++)
regDiffSinceUpdate[x] = false;
}
int64_t
-I386TraceChild::getRegVal(int num)
+I686TraceChild::getRegVal(int num)
{
return getRegs(regs, num);
}
int64_t
-I386TraceChild::getOldRegVal(int num)
+I686TraceChild::getOldRegVal(int num)
{
return getRegs(oldregs, num);
}
@@ -100,5 +100,5 @@ I386TraceChild::getOldRegVal(int num)
TraceChild *
genTraceChild()
{
- return new I386TraceChild;
+ return new I686TraceChild;
}
diff --git a/util/statetrace/arch/i386/tracechild.hh b/util/statetrace/arch/i686/tracechild.hh
index 30c75afec..c21955506 100644
--- a/util/statetrace/arch/i386/tracechild.hh
+++ b/util/statetrace/arch/i686/tracechild.hh
@@ -28,8 +28,8 @@
* Authors: Gabe Black
*/
-#ifndef REGSTATE_I386_HH
-#define REGSTATE_I386_HH
+#ifndef REGSTATE_I686_HH
+#define REGSTATE_I686_HH
#include <sys/user.h>
#include <sys/types.h>
@@ -39,7 +39,7 @@
#include "base/tracechild.hh"
-class I386TraceChild : public TraceChild
+class I686TraceChild : public TraceChild
{
public:
enum RegNum
@@ -67,7 +67,7 @@ class I386TraceChild : public TraceChild
public:
- I386TraceChild();
+ I686TraceChild();
int64_t getRegVal(int num);
int64_t getOldRegVal(int num);
@@ -76,7 +76,7 @@ class I386TraceChild : public TraceChild
std::ostream &
outputStartState(std::ostream & output)
{
- output << "Printing i386 initial state not yet implemented"
+ output << "Printing i686 initial state not yet implemented"
<< std::endl;
return output;
}